Amendment 4

Amendment 4 is the right American citizens have to prevent unreasonable search and seizure by law and people. The people have the right to be secure in their homes, documents, and with their belongings. Also the police can't come into your house with out a warrant. Lastly the forth amendment is telling us that American citizens have rights.

For example say the police came to your house because of a noise complaint and the police got suspicious. So then the police want to come in but you don't let them in. Then the owner says you can't come in without a warrant. This is an example of what the fourth amendment is about.
